#c6034f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c6034f is composed of 77.6% red, 1.2%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.5% magenta, 60.1%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 336.6 degrees, a saturation of 97% and a lightness of 39.4%. #c6034f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ff069e with #8d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#c6034f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050002 is the darkest color, while #fff0f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c6034f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696063 is the less saturated color, while #c6034f is the most saturated one.
